Smile67 said...
Here's some info if it will help: I used to know this guy years ago when I lived in Hammond,La. He was a friend of the musician known as Damien Youth. He would sometimes collaborate with Youth back in the late 80s and early 90s. He later moved to Chicago and formed Blackberry Records sometime in the 90s. Blackberry released one Lp by Damien Youth, one by Magic Island plus a couple others. These are very rare now! I believe Magic Island is also by this artist who is neither named Terry or Jim Collins. This guy changes his name with every release so there are probably others by him floating around. I think Magic Island might have been a collaboration with D.Youth. Hope this helped a little.

also, "matt in toronto" says on the mutant sounds post:
Very similar, production-wise, to DAVID GRUBBS' THE THICKET from 1998... so I wonder if the Chicago hipster hoax theory holds up... Not to mention the possible intentional lyrical joke "I was born in a hole, big n' black..."
Nonetheless, this is a strong, beautiful record. Can't wait to hear the Jim Collins LP.
Oops. I was actually thinking of 2000's THE SPECTRUM BETWEEN not THE THICKET.
If you listen closely to SPECTRUM BETWEEN and the TERRY LP you'll notice a lot of similarities... word interplay, sporadic guitar, sparse drumming, production quality... The only thing noticeably different is the vocals.
Give both a listen, comparing the two. I'd like to hear what someone else thinks. -- By the way, I'm not saying IT IS David Grubbs, just that both LP's mine similar terrain.
